    Go with the Holbrook long leafs. YJ springs are awful soft, and there are a fewe varieties of them, long term use can lead to them flattening out pretty quickly. Plus they are pretty flat to begin with you may actually lose tire clearance.

    Look for Waggy or wide track CJ7 axles for axle upgrades. D30 with disc brakes is a bonus for braking and steering radius improvements.
